Care recipient (cr) has trouble putting on shoes

Try: Consider wearing slip-on shoes or use elastic or velcro shoelaces so cr doesn’t have to bend sit on a chair put foot into the shoe use a reacher or long-handled shoehorn to pull the shoe on

Materials: Reacher long-handled shoehorn elastic or velcro shoelaces

Care recipient (cr) has trouble getting out of bed

Try: Turn onto side with knees bent move feet off the edge of the bed using arms to help sit up sit at the edge of the bed with feet on the floor and knees apart push down with hands and rock forward to stand up

Care recipient (cr) freezes up at doorways

Try: Consider placing lines of tape on the floor between rooms stepping over the tape may prompt cr to keep moving

Materials: Bright colored masking tape

Care recipient (cr) has trouble bending over

Try: Keep feet shoulder-width apart move entire body as one unit bend at the hips and knees not at the waist flatten stomach and tighten leg muscles to keep the spine straight let buttocks move out behind the rest of the body don’t try to tuck them under if needed place one hand on a sturdy object for support

Care recipient (cr) has trouble bending over to the floor to pick up things

Try: Lower body to one knee if possible rest one hand on a sturdy object to help lower body down rest one arm on raised knee don’t bend at the waist do not hunch the back or neck to reach to the floor instead bend more at the hips and knees to get closer to the floor

Care recipient (cr) has trouble pushing light objects like doors

Try: Bend knees slightly keep ears shoulders and hips in line tighten stomach muscles lean in slightly toward the object to be pushed use legs and the weight of the body to move the object take small steps

caregiver (cg) has back strains due to transferring Care recipient (cr)

Try: Try to organize the transfer steps in your head before performing the transfer task keep the cr close to you while transferring keep knees bent and back straight ask for help from others when needed

Care recipient (cr) needs help walking correctly

Try: Raise legs from the knee and take high long steps let heel fall first with each step swing arms as if marching imagine stepping over a series of lines on the floor this can be especially helpful if cr feels frozen to turn walk in a semicircle instead of trying to stop and turn in place

Care recipient (cr) has trouble getting up from a sitting position

Try: Scoot hips to the edge of the chair keep feet flat on the floor with knees apart put hands on the armrests rock forward and push down on the armrests to stand it may help to rock back and forth to build momentum

Care recipient (cr) has trouble sitting down

Try: Back up to the chair as close as possible lean forward and bend knees use the armrests to lower body onto the chair
